  5. 1988 in the United States -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/1988_in_the_United_States

    The U.S. Drought of 1988 causes big crop damage in many states, impacts many portions of the United States and causes around $60 billion in damage. Multiple regions suffer in the conditions. Heat waves cause 4,800 to 17,000 excess deaths while scorching many areas of the United States during 1988.
